Definition Type: Element
Name: AddRequisition
Namespace: http://www.openapplications.org/oagis/9
Type: nsA:AddRequisitionType
Containing Schema: AddRequisition.xsd
Abstract
Documentation:
AddRequisition is being deprecated as of OAGIS 9.0. AddRequisition will be made available for the next three releases. OAGi recommend using ProcessRequisition for all new development. The purpose of the AddRequisition is to send demand for goods or services to another business application for consideration of buying or in some way obtaining the requested items.
